必修★片桐さん ~整合性管理機構~

【整合性管理機構】:TMS
仮説に基づく問題解決において,効率的に仮説の整合性を管理するための機構


ルール    (ノード1) if ?x is a student then ?x wants to study
アサーション (ノード2) taro is a student
推論エンジン (ノード3) taro wants to study

TMSを利用せず,以上のような推論を行った後,推論エンジンはノード123を,TMSに渡す.
つまり,1と2から3が推論できるということを正当化としてTMSに渡す.

■ TMSの役割
・推論結果の説明
「<(1,2),3,演算推論>」

■ TMSのノード
・前提ノード :常に成り立つノード
・矛盾ノード :常に成り立たないノード
・仮説ノード :成り立つか成り立たないかのどちらかを選択しなければならないノード

TMSは複数のノードと正当化からなる依存ネットワークを生成し,
ノード間の整合性を管理する.

★ATMS★
TMSの中で,一般的なのがATMS.
各ノードのらべるからnogoodな環境を取り除くことによってノードの整合性を維持する.
ATMSにおいて,各ノードのラベル矛盾が起こらないように計算し更新するアルゴリズムは,
ラベル更新アルゴリズムと呼ばれる.


Posted in |

1 コメント:

  1. カメきち Says:

    テストがんばー!遅刻しないように!